Drew Estate Liga Privada Único Serie Velvet Rat Cigar Review

This 6.25×46 stick features a very dark chocolate extremely oily firmly packed wrapper with a slight tooth, minimal veins, tight seams and large fan tail cap with a sweet hay and earth aroma. First light reveals a smooth full bodied smoke with perfect draw showing flavors of a rich pepper and earth combo followed by a short zingy finish. The first third burns a bit weird, pulling body down to a mild-medium with just a slightly sweet earth and hay on both draw and finish. The draw is perfect, smoke output is ok but not as rich as the first light. The 1/2 way point comes at 35 minutes continuing the up and down performance. The draw and burn are good, the ash holds an inch at a time but most draws just don’t deliver much flavor. Ending at 1:10 minutes the last inch got very hot, strength barely came in and flavors remained the same.
